Prompt Engineering: The Key to Unlocking AI Potential

Prompt engineering is the art of crafting effective prompts that elicit accurate results from AI tools. This technique involves adding specific phrases, such as "let's think step-by-step" or "please provide a detailed explanation," to guide the AI tool towards the desired outcome.
